My Life Is A Musical Opening @ Bay Street

Bay Street Theater in Sag Harbor presented the World Premiere of MY LIFE IS A MUSICAL a witty new musical by Adam Overett, directed and choreographed nicely by Marlo Hunter. She brings a winning style to her colorful staging, while her gifted energetic cast keeps the evening sparkling. The whimsical tale is about Parker, an average guy, who when he leaves his apartment in the morning hears people singing and dancing, instead of speaking to him.
Apparently no one is aware that this is happening except Parker, an accountant whose life is suddenly transformed by love and music, when his company down sizes his department sending him on the road to crunch numbers for a New York City rock band. Parker’s very human struggle to hide his predicament from the world, especially a mysterious blogger, is very endearing. When he falls in love with JT, the band’s manager and attempts to save the band by feeding the lead singer, Zach, the lyrics his life as a musical is giving him, Parker confronts surprising twists and turns that make for a perfectly delightful evening of musical theater. The cast stars Robert Cuccioli as Randy the blogger, Kathleen Elizabeth Monteleone as JT, Justin Matthew Sargent as Zack, and Howie Michael Smith as Parker with an ensemble featuring Wendi Bergamini , Adam Daveline, Danyel Fulton, and Brian Sills.

The outstanding band consists of Vadim Feichtner, the conductor/pianist, Charles Buonasera (Bassist), Rich Adams (Guitarist), and Ed Chiarello (Percussion)
